Real estate in Valongo, Portugal

Valongo, located in the northern region of Portugal, offers a unique blend of urban amenities and natural beauty, making it an attractive destination for various buyers. This area is particularly popular among families, retirees, and expatriates seeking a more tranquil lifestyle while remaining close to Porto's vibrant city life. The real estate market here is characterized by a diverse range of properties, from traditional homes to modern apartments, catering to different tastes and budgets. As the market evolves, current pricing trends reflect a stable yet competitive environment, appealing to both local and international buyers.

When considering a property purchase in Valongo, it is essential to be aware of local customs and the transaction process. Buyers, especially foreigners, should familiarize themselves with Portuguese property laws, which may differ significantly from their home countries. Engaging a local real estate agent can be beneficial, as they can guide you through the necessary paperwork, negotiate on your behalf, and help you navigate any legal requirements. Due diligence is crucial, including verifying property titles and understanding any potential restrictions on the property.

In terms of pricing, Valongo's average property costs are generally competitive compared to neighboring areas, making it an attractive option for buyers seeking value. Factors influencing pricing include the property's location within Valongo, its size, and overall condition. The price range in the market indicates a diverse selection, allowing buyers to find options that suit various financial capabilities. As urban development continues and the demand for housing rises, prices may experience upward pressure, making it a potentially lucrative investment opportunity.

For prospective buyers, it is advisable to conduct thorough inspections of properties before finalizing a purchase. Key aspects to examine include the structural integrity of the building, the condition of utilities, and any potential renovation needs. Common pitfalls include underestimating renovation costs or overlooking local zoning laws that may affect property use. Frequently asked questions

What should I know about the real estate market in Valongo?
Valongo offers a mix of traditional and modern properties, appealing to various buyers, including families and expatriates. The market is characterized by competitive pricing and a diversity of options that cater to different budgets.
Can foreigners buy property in Valongo?
Yes, foreigners can purchase property in Valongo, but they should be aware of local laws and regulations. It is advisable to seek guidance from a local real estate agent to navigate the transaction process smoothly.
What taxes and fees are associated with buying property in Portugal?
Buyers in Portugal typically face several taxes, including property transfer tax and notary fees. It's essential to budget for these additional costs, which can significantly impact the overall price of the property.
What financing options are available for purchasing property in Valongo?
Various financing options exist for property buyers in Valongo, including mortgages from local banks and financial institutions. It is essential to compare different offers and understand the terms before committing.
What should I inspect when viewing a property?
When viewing a property, check for structural issues, the state of plumbing and electrical systems, and any signs of damp or mold. Being thorough in your inspection can help avoid unexpected costs after purchase.
